a type of vehicle characterized by an open body without sides or a roof, specifically designed for transporting large or heavy items that require easy loading and unloading
A flatbed truck is a type of vehicle with a flat, open cargo area and no sides or roof. This design allows for easy loading and unloading of large or bulky items, such as construction materials, machinery, or vehicles. Flatbed trucks are often used for transporting items that cannot fit into a regular truck or require special handling. The open design makes it easier to load and secure items, whether by crane, forklift, or other equipment.
- The construction company used a flatbed truck to deliver the steel beams to the site.
- Farmers often use flatbed trucks to transport bales of hay from the fields to the barn.
- The moving company rented a flatbed truck to haul furniture across town.
- The military loaded tanks onto flatbed trucks for transport to the training grounds.
- A flatbed truck carrying lumber caused a traffic delay on the highway this morning.
